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
37205706763 9543 1614733444
7550434118 70395966
7550434118 70395966
55503 4557131191 55 6066632387 10
All about undefined
Interested in learning more?
7550434118 70395966
55503 4557131191 55 6066632387 10
See more
34551 92 0691651075
16760 55009 16192304727 723
See more
1447219 374451039
2447101 97717 047
See more